1、确定需求和目标:
明确想要获取的信息类型,比如是网页中的文本内容、图片、特定数据等,如果是想获取新闻网站上的文章标题和正文,那就需要针对这些元素进行后续的爬取工作。

确定搜索的范围,是特定的几个网站,还是整个互联网的某个领域,比如只想从某个专业领域的论坛中获取相关信息,那就可以缩小搜索范围,提高爬取效率。
2、选择爬虫工具和技术:
对于初学者或简单的爬虫任务,Python 中的一些库如requests
和BeautifulSoup
是不错的选择。requests
可以方便地发送 HTTP 请求获取网页内容,BeautifulSoup
则用于解析 HTML 页面,提取所需的信息。
如果需要处理大量的网页数据或复杂的网站结构,可以考虑使用专业的爬虫框架,如 Scrapy,Scrapy 具有强大的功能和高度的可定制性,能够更好地应对大规模爬虫任务。
3、分析目标网站的结构和规则:
观察目标网站的 URL 模式,了解如何通过不同的参数或链接来访问不同的页面,有些新闻网站的新闻列表页和新闻详情页有不同的 URL 格式,需要根据这些格式来构建爬虫的请求地址。

研究网站的 HTML 结构,找出所需信息的标签位置和属性,文章标题可能在某个特定的<h1>
或<title>
标签中,文章内容可能在<p>
标签内。
4、编写爬虫代码:
根据所选的爬虫工具和技术,编写代码来实现对目标网站的访问、数据的提取和存储,以下是一个使用 Python 的requests
和BeautifulSoup
库编写的简单爬虫示例代码,用于获取一个网页的
“`python
import requests
from bs4 import BeautifulSoup

url = ‘https://example.com’
response = requests.get(url)
soup = BeautifulSoup(response.content, ‘html.parser’)
title = soup.title.string
print(title)
“`
在编写代码时,要注意处理可能出现的错误和异常情况,如网络连接错误、网页结构变化等,可以使用 try-except 语句来捕获和处理这些异常,确保爬虫的稳定性。
5、测试和调试爬虫:
先在小规模的范围内运行爬虫,检查其是否能够正确地获取所需的信息,可以通过打印输出或写入文件等方式查看爬取到的数据是否符合预期。
如果在测试过程中发现问题,仔细检查代码的逻辑和目标网站的结构,找出问题所在并进行修正,可能需要多次调整和优化爬虫代码,才能达到理想的效果。
6、遵守法律法规和道德规范:
在使用爬虫时,要确保遵守相关的法律法规和网站的使用条款,不要爬取涉及个人隐私、商业机密等敏感信息的网站,也不要对目标网站造成过大的负担或损害。
尊重网站的版权和知识产权,不要将爬取到的数据用于非法用途或未经授权的商业用途。
7、定期维护和更新爬虫:
随着目标网站的更新和变化,爬虫可能会失效或无法获取准确的信息,需要定期检查和维护爬虫,根据目标网站的结构调整爬虫的代码,以确保其始终能够正常运行。
8、数据存储和管理:
将爬取到的数据存储到合适的介质中,如数据库、文件系统等,如果数据量较大,可以选择使用数据库来存储和管理数据,方便后续的查询和使用。
对存储的数据进行整理和分类,以便更好地利用这些数据进行分析和应用。
爬虫搜索引擎的使用是一个复杂而细致的过程,需要综合运用多种技术和方法,只有不断学习和实践,才能掌握好爬虫搜索引擎的使用技巧,为各种应用提供有力的支持。
以上内容就是解答有关爬虫搜索引擎怎么使用的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。